The algebraic expression of "Four more than the quotient of a number and 3 is 9" is ![\frac{x}{3}+4=9](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=%5Cfrac%7Bx%7D%7B3%7D%2B4%3D9)
The value of x=15
Step-by-step explanation:
We need to express "Four more than the quotient of a number and 3 is 9" as algebraic expression.
Let the number = x
Solving:
quotient of a number and 3: ![\frac{x}{3}](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=%5Cfrac%7Bx%7D%7B3%7D)
Four more than the quotient of a number and 3: ![\frac{x}{3}+4](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=%5Cfrac%7Bx%7D%7B3%7D%2B4)
Four more than the quotient of a number and 3 is 9: ![\frac{x}{3}+4=9](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=%5Cfrac%7Bx%7D%7B3%7D%2B4%3D9)
Now, finding value of x:
![\frac{x}{3}+4=9\\Adding\,\,-4\,\,on\,\,both\,\,sides:\\\frac{x}{3}+4-4=9-4\\\frac{x}{3}=5\\Multiply\,\,both\,\,sides\,\,by\,\,3:\\x=5*3\\x=15](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=%5Cfrac%7Bx%7D%7B3%7D%2B4%3D9%5C%5CAdding%5C%2C%5C%2C-4%5C%2C%5C%2Con%5C%2C%5C%2Cboth%5C%2C%5C%2Csides%3A%5C%5C%5Cfrac%7Bx%7D%7B3%7D%2B4-4%3D9-4%5C%5C%5Cfrac%7Bx%7D%7B3%7D%3D5%5C%5CMultiply%5C%2C%5C%2Cboth%5C%2C%5C%2Csides%5C%2C%5C%2Cby%5C%2C%5C%2C3%3A%5C%5Cx%3D5%2A3%5C%5Cx%3D15)
So, value of x = 15
